Purdue University
Software Engineer
Purdue University, West Lafayette, Indiana, United States, 47907
Job Summary
Purdue University moves the world forward with its transformative instruction and world-changing research, and has been consistently ranked by US News and World Report among the nation's top universities. The Joint Transportation Research Program (JTRP) facilitates collaboration between the Indiana Department of Transportation, higher education institutions and industry to implement innovations that result in continuous improvement in the planning, design, construction, operation, management and economic efficiency of the Indiana transportation infrastructure.
The ideal candidate will develop, test, and document software and database systems that support transportation engineering research and implementation. The scope of the research includes, but is not limited to software and data relating to traffic management and traffic signals and control devices, highway and interstate mobility, asset tracking, connected and autonomous vehicles, electric vehicles, internet-of-things (IoT), communications infrastructure, artificial intelligence, machine learning, weather, and smart cities. The software systems developed will enable new technologies and methods to be adopted effectively and efficiently to increase the impact of ongoing and future research. Some field work is required for instruments, sensors and equipment setup to facilitate data collection. This position provides an excellent opportunity for the candidate looking to develop skills that impact the world.
Who We Are
The Lyles School of Civil Engineering at Purdue University
strives to advance civil engineering learning, discovery, and engagement in fulfillment of the Land Grant promise and the evolving responsibility of a global university.
For the past several years, we have been consistently ranked by U.S. News & World Report as one of the top 10 civil engineering undergraduate and graduate programs in the country. We are justifiably proud of our past accomplishments; prouder still of the hard work, dedication, and academic rigor it took to get us to this point. But we are striving to improve further. While our accomplishments, not to mention our graduates, have been exemplary, we will not merely reflect on the past but continue to make civil engineering history. We are committed to leading the civil engineering profession and to be the most sought-after civil engineering program in the country.
For more information about our department, please visit: https://engineering.purdue.edu/CE
What We Are Looking For
Education & ExperienceRequired:Bachelor's degreeAt least two to three years of software development experience and web application development experienceAt least one year of experience in database development and administrationSome experience in command-line-based operating systems and scriptingSome experience in GISPreferred:
Web development (Javascript, HTML/CSS, .NET, Java, and/or related), SQL database systems (SQL Server, PostgreSQL, Cassandra), C#, cloud computing (Google Cloud), Python, ArcGIS, embedded computing, .NET, Visual Studio, computer hardware, systems administration and/or networkingExperience with Web technology, databases, data structures and algorithms, cloud computing, computer hardware, GIS, systems administration, networkingSkills:Required:
Skilled in web development protocols and languages (Java, C#, .NET, Javascript, HTML/CSS, Node.js, and/or related)Knowledge of databases and SQL scriptingKnowledge of GIS systemsStrong verbal and written communication skillsPreferred:
Knowledge of big data management and networking protocolsKnowledge of cloud computingKnowledge of shell scripting and command-line-based operating systemsKnowledge of embedded devicesKnowledge of UNIX systemsExperience with BigQuery, Google Cloud Storage, Looker, Dataflow and RetoolExperience with cloud monitoring and loggingAdditional Information
A background check will be required for employment in this positionFLSA: Exempt (Not Eligible for Overtime)Retirement Eligibility: Defined Contribution Waiting PeriodPurdue University is an EOE/AA employer. All individuals, including minorities, women, individuals with disabilities, and veterans are encouraged to applyBenefit Statement: Purdue University offers a substantial Benefit Package including medical, dental, and vision insurance as well as a generous paid time off package for sick and vacation days
Purdue University moves the world forward with its transformative instruction and world-changing research, and has been consistently ranked by US News and World Report among the nation's top universities. The Joint Transportation Research Program (JTRP) facilitates collaboration between the Indiana Department of Transportation, higher education institutions and industry to implement innovations that result in continuous improvement in the planning, design, construction, operation, management and economic efficiency of the Indiana transportation infrastructure.
The ideal candidate will develop, test, and document software and database systems that support transportation engineering research and implementation. The scope of the research includes, but is not limited to software and data relating to traffic management and traffic signals and control devices, highway and interstate mobility, asset tracking, connected and autonomous vehicles, electric vehicles, internet-of-things (IoT), communications infrastructure, artificial intelligence, machine learning, weather, and smart cities. The software systems developed will enable new technologies and methods to be adopted effectively and efficiently to increase the impact of ongoing and future research. Some field work is required for instruments, sensors and equipment setup to facilitate data collection. This position provides an excellent opportunity for the candidate looking to develop skills that impact the world.
Who We Are
The Lyles School of Civil Engineering at Purdue University
strives to advance civil engineering learning, discovery, and engagement in fulfillment of the Land Grant promise and the evolving responsibility of a global university.
For the past several years, we have been consistently ranked by U.S. News & World Report as one of the top 10 civil engineering undergraduate and graduate programs in the country. We are justifiably proud of our past accomplishments; prouder still of the hard work, dedication, and academic rigor it took to get us to this point. But we are striving to improve further. While our accomplishments, not to mention our graduates, have been exemplary, we will not merely reflect on the past but continue to make civil engineering history. We are committed to leading the civil engineering profession and to be the most sought-after civil engineering program in the country.
For more information about our department, please visit: https://engineering.purdue.edu/CE
What We Are Looking For
Education & ExperienceRequired:Bachelor's degreeAt least two to three years of software development experience and web application development experienceAt least one year of experience in database development and administrationSome experience in command-line-based operating systems and scriptingSome experience in GISPreferred:
Web development (Javascript, HTML/CSS, .NET, Java, and/or related), SQL database systems (SQL Server, PostgreSQL, Cassandra), C#, cloud computing (Google Cloud), Python, ArcGIS, embedded computing, .NET, Visual Studio, computer hardware, systems administration and/or networkingExperience with Web technology, databases, data structures and algorithms, cloud computing, computer hardware, GIS, systems administration, networkingSkills:Required:
Skilled in web development protocols and languages (Java, C#, .NET, Javascript, HTML/CSS, Node.js, and/or related)Knowledge of databases and SQL scriptingKnowledge of GIS systemsStrong verbal and written communication skillsPreferred:
Knowledge of big data management and networking protocolsKnowledge of cloud computingKnowledge of shell scripting and command-line-based operating systemsKnowledge of embedded devicesKnowledge of UNIX systemsExperience with BigQuery, Google Cloud Storage, Looker, Dataflow and RetoolExperience with cloud monitoring and loggingAdditional Information
A background check will be required for employment in this positionFLSA: Exempt (Not Eligible for Overtime)Retirement Eligibility: Defined Contribution Waiting PeriodPurdue University is an EOE/AA employer. All individuals, including minorities, women, individuals with disabilities, and veterans are encouraged to applyBenefit Statement: Purdue University offers a substantial Benefit Package including medical, dental, and vision insurance as well as a generous paid time off package for sick and vacation days